View of Chemistry & Biochemistry Building

The Chemistry and Biochemistry Building added 73,000 square feet of research space and reflects a growing level of national and international prominence in research and education programs in chemistry and biochemistry at Montana State University. With a budget of $23.3 million, the building houses laboratories and offices for about 20 MSU researchers and 180 graduate assistants, research assistants and support staff.
